Subject: tailfin cut-over — quick recap

Hey Mara, the tailfin log-tailing CLI cut-over went smoothly last night. Everyone's routed through the new streaming endpoint now, and the old socket path is stubbed to print a deprecation notice. Latency looks better than the prototype numbers, honestly. One straggler script on the metrics box still needs updating — I'll handle it. For your review, the config we shipped with is below.

service settings:
ralael:
  pin: 7453
  tenant: zorath
  seal: seal_087806e4
  metrics_host: metrics.ralael.paliqworks.example
  standby_team: fraath
  escalation: praok-istiel
  nonce: 10e083

MEMO — For the Incoming Director

Welcome aboard. Before Thursday's session, please review the term sheet received from Qellara Systems covering the proposed co-development of the Marwick line. Their exclusivity clause runs eighteen months, longer than we typically accept, and the revenue split shifts after year two. Legal has flagged both points. The context you'll need most is summarized in the confidential note below.

confidential, tawip-kagap: Gross margin on Quenath came in at 20 percent against a plan of 20 percent. Only 5 of the 100 pilot accounts renewed Quenath, so a churn review is set for January 1.

# Pairwell matching service — support notes
# Long GC pauses were traced to oversized candidate buffers during peak matching runs.
# The settings below cap heap growth and tune collection frequency; do not raise
# the buffer ceiling without checking pause metrics first. Support can adjust the
# logging level freely. The service also authenticates to the queue broker, and
# that credential is set on the next line:

env line for yafof-kajof: RELAY_SECRET20=0e1bd1779797bb35b136

Quarterly Planning Note — Q3

To the board: the proposed joint venture with Arnfeld Components remains the main strategic item this quarter. Valuation work is complete and governance terms are near agreement. Staffing and integration planning will begin once the board approves in principle. One sensitive matter should be read before the vote.

board note of tagug-hahag: Praionax Logistics is in early talks to buy Julaxek Group for about $36.3 million. The Julmir launch date is March 1, and nothing goes to the press before then.